Springfield High's Newman commits to Western Illinois Football

SPRINGFIELD, Ill. (WCIA) — Mekhi Newman brings track speed to the football field at the next level.

He ran in four events at the 2025 IHSA Class 3A State Track Meet for Springfield High.

He garnered interest from colleges despite playing his first snaps of high school football as a sophomore, but it’s a sport he quickly adapted to.

“The moment I started playing football, I feel like I loved it, and I was going to try and pursue football,” Newman said. “I feel like I’ve made a lot of people proud, especially my family and my teammates, who I couldn’t have done it without.”

“He’s legit, what you are looking for in a football player,” Springfield High head football coach Jon Hebb said. “He’s coachable, he holds himself accountable, he holds his teammates accountable.” “His teammates have respect for him, while he gives respect to his teammates.” “He’s kind of an extension of the coaching staff on the field and has been since game one of his junior year.”

Springfield looks to get back to the playoffs again after finishing last season with a 5-5 record.
